Emily Gravett
Emily Gravett is an English author and illustrator of children's picture books born in Brighton in 1972. After leaving school at 16, she spent eight years living as a traveller in a bus before settling in rural Wales and eventually enrolling in an illustration degree at Brighton University. She won the Kate Greenaway Medal twice—in 2005 for her debut book Wolves and in 2008 for Little Mouse's Big Book of Fears—establishing herself as an award-winning creator of innovative children's literature.
